Quarterly Planning Note — Finance Team, Bramvale Fitness Studios. The franchise agreement covering the Lorring Valley territory was executed last month. Royalty inflows begin in Q2 at the standard 6% rate, with a reduced rate during the ramp period. Please model cash impact in the next forecast cycle and flag any variance above plan. The confidential note on expansion plans follows.

board note of tagug-hahag: Praionax Logistics is in early talks to buy Julaxek Group for about $36.3 million. The Julmir launch date is March 1, and nothing goes to the press before then.

Subject: Handing off the token refresh bug

Hey — heads up before the Thursday cut: I'm rotating off the Saltgrass session-token refresh bug, so it shouldn't block your release checklist on my account anymore. Current state: refresh requests occasionally race with logout and mint a zombie token; we've got a repro and a half-finished fix behind a flag. Please don't ship the flag enabled. All status questions, triage calls, and the eventual merge decision for this bug now go to the person named below.

named custodian: Quenix Oliix

The tax-rate lookup cache in the Breva checkout service worries me. Entries are keyed only by region code, so a stale or poisoned entry would apply the wrong rate to every order in that region until expiry. Please verify: TTLs are short enough to bound exposure, negative lookups aren't cached, and the refresh path revalidates against the signed rate feed rather than trusting upstream blindly. Also confirm eviction is size-bounded so an attacker can't churn the keyspace. Current cache settings for review:

limits module of yagaf-yajef:
RATE_LIMITS = {
    "novwyn": 950,
    "wenath": 428,
    "prawyn": 413,
    "gorvan": 539,
    "praael": 870,
    "drumir": 113,
    "gordor": 439,
}